gpt4 book ai didi

c++ - 如果不使用 delete,是否会在函数结束时释放内存?

转载 作者:太空狗 更新时间:2023-10-29 19:53:15 25 4
gpt4 key购买 nike

<分区>

假设你有这样一个函数:

void foo()
{
char* pt = new char[10];
//do stuff with pt
}

由于指针是在本地创建的,所以一旦函数终止,内存会被释放吗?或者您真的需要使用 delete[] 来释放内存吗?

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com